Boston Ranked America's City With The Worst Drivers

Boston drivers have officially secured the unwanted title of America's city with the worst drivers, topping Allstate's America's Best Drivers Report as the most collision-prone city in the United States.

According to the comprehensive study analyzing insurance claims and driving behaviors, motorists in Boston experience a car crash every 3.76 years, making them 189 percent more likely to be involved in an accident than the national average.

While local pride often leads residents to blame out-of-town visitors for the city's notorious reputation behind the wheel, traffic experts point to a combination of aggressive driving habits and a notoriously confusing urban layout.

The city's irregular street network, which lacks the uniform grid systems found in other major metropolitan areas, creates constant navigational confusion for both residents and visitors alike.

Traffic Chaos And Street Layouts Fuel Risky Driving

Compounded by severe winter weather conditions and heavy congestion ranking among the worst globally, navigating Boston's roadways remains a high-stakes challenge for everyday commuters.

Boston traffic congestion ranks among the worst in the world, frequently putting stress on drivers and contributing to aggressive road behavior.

Urban planning experts note that the city's winding streets and unaligned neighborhood grids create a disjointed maze that frustrates even seasoned commuters.

Transportation analysts explain that aggressive local driving styles, often characterized by tailgating and running yellow lights, are partly a learned response to these frustrating infrastructure hurdles.
